Output d8045c940f12f14e640353d0fe4bc81b00368796dde41e5a671010e168ca50b9:0

value
187432566
script pubkey
OP_0 OP_PUSHBYTES_20 d45dd52aa170343bef39bcb05c52c279c4811904
address
ltc1q63wa224pwq6rhmeehjc9c5kz08zgzxgye67d6u
transaction
d8045c940f12f14e640353d0fe4bc81b00368796dde41e5a671010e168ca50b9
spent
true